Check our Multimedia Gallery for a video clip showing 3 of the tools (Models A, B1, and B2) being used to sample from containers. Note that the young woman demonstrating use of models B1 and B2 had no prior knowledge of the sampling tools. She received 2 minutes of instruction on how to use them prior to recording the video--thus demonstrating that very little practice or training is required!
